"Classic Car Club of America Museum
Classic Car Club of America - SM picThe Classic Car Club of America’s Museum was dedicated in 1987, when its Thomas W. Barrett Barn was opened to the public. The structure, dating from the 1890s, had been disassembled, moved, and reassembled on the Gilmore Car Museum’s Historic Campus (a beautiful octagonal building and library were later added). The Museum now displays an amazing collection of automobiles, all recognized by the CCCA as Full Classics™."

The Disassembling, Moving, and Reassembling was done for a very small price by the
local Amish.
